Things I Wish I Knew Before Coming To School
  • Definitely live in the old dorms for at least a year—they are more social and friendly.
  • Even if you don’t get into the classes you want during summer orientation, do not fear, you can always try to get in during the first week of  classes.
Tips to Succeed
  • Be eager and persistent about doing the things that you want; don’t be intimidated by the crowds.
  • It is important to be friendly and open to anyone and anything.
  • There is so much opportunity at UVA—don’t be afraid to grab it.

Traditions
  • : Camping out for the Duke vs. UVA football game.
  • : Spending time on the Lawn on beautiful days.
  • : The Dressing up for football games and singing the “Good Ole’ Song” after every UVA touchdown.
  • : Painting Beta Bridge late night/early morning.
  • : Streaking the Lawn.
  • : Foxfield horse races.
  • : Eating at Little John’s at 4 a.m.
Urban Legends There are plenty of UVA myths floating around. One is that Dr. Seuss used to live in this great big house up on the hill, looking down towards Newcomb Hall. Apparently, after being rejected from UVA, he wrote a little book called How the Grinch Stole Christmas. In this book, he depicted himself as the grouchy, resentful old Grinch staring down at all the “Whos in Whoville.” Another myth—a bit more racy—is that any first-year girl who walks across the big white Z letters painted all around grounds (which signify the “Z” secret society) will get pregnant. Still another that is re-ignited every year as the entering class settles in is that, in the first weekend students are in town, Dave Matthews supposedly plays an all- day concert in the amphitheater. Don’t be a poor sap and wait all-day long by yourself in the amphitheater! I can pretty much guarantee he won’t show.
